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
31 7982 54 6280677
54432 9696
54432 9696
500 57563104917 202 39
All about undefined
Interested in learning more?
54432 9696
500 57563104917 202 39
See more
3798686802 33606
573867988 346900756 68530
See more
472770 4473
60177507195 27 221338 9028618006
See more